SOUTH BEND, Ind. -- At John Adams High School, their national honors society hosted an 'Empower Women' fundraiser.
Fittingly, the event included a self-defense class and a thrift store, as well as a cafe, auction, and trivia.
Everything was done to raise money for women who need support in South Bend.
Saint Margaret's House is a local non-profit center that supports woman and children in need in the community.
